The eligibility criteria for pursuing a Bachelor of Arts (B.A.) degree at Teresian College in India require candidates to have completed their higher secondary education (10+2) from a recognized board of education.
Course Duration is 3 Years comprising 30 seats.
They charge somewhere around.30-35000 per semester exams. These prices generally donot vary on a yearly basis.

The requirements for admission to the B.A. (Hons) and Diploma degrees differ. The majority of the courses require a minimum of 50% overall in the best five examinations of the 12th grade Senior Secondary School Certificate or an equivalent test. Nonetheless, the minimum score required for several subjects in the 12th standard or its equivalent is 45%. Candidates ought to wait to apply until they are certain they meet the requirements for the course they have chosen. Applicants may also apply for the Jamia Millia Islamia entrance exam even if their final year or semester results are still pending.

Yes, Miranda House does offers BA programme at undergraduate level. The BA course is offered in the domain of Arts and Humanities. The UG-level course is provided in a range of three-year BA Prog. and BA (Hons) degree courses across a total of multiple specialisations. Where 11 specialisations are for BA (Hons) and 38 subject combinations for BA programme. The Miranda House courses are affiliated with Delhi University.

Kakatiya University BA seats are divided among its affiliated colleges. The total number of seats for BA at the university are 26,062. These seats are allotted to the candidates shortlisted on the basis of merit of Class 12, subject to the fulfilment of eligibility criteria. The university also follows the state reservation policy for allotment of seats to candidates belonging to minority communities.
